Find the angle between the vectors u = 5i – 2j and v = 2i + 3j.

Answers

STEP - BY - STEP EXPLANATION

What to find?

The angle between the given vectors.

Given:

u = 5i – 2j and v = 2i + 3j.

To solve the given problem, we will follow the steps below:

Step 1

Write the formula that can be use to solve the above.

[tex]cos\theta=\frac{\vec{a}\vec{.b}}{\vec{|a}\vec{||b}|}[/tex]

Step 2

Determine;

→ →

a. b

[tex]\begin{gathered} \vec{a}\vec{.b}=(5)(2)+(-2)(3) \\ \\ =10-6 \\ \\ =4 \end{gathered}[/tex]

Step 3

Determine;

→ →

|a| and | b|

[tex]\begin{gathered} \vec{|a|}=\sqrt{5^2+(-2)^2} \\ \\ =\sqrt{25+4} \end{gathered}[/tex][tex]=\sqrt{29}[/tex]

[tex]\begin{gathered} \vec{|b|}=\sqrt{2^2+3^2} \\ \\ =\sqrt{4+9} \\ \\ =\sqrt{13} \end{gathered}[/tex]

Step 4

Substitute the values into the formula.

[tex]\begin{gathered} cos\theta=\frac{4}{\sqrt{29}\times\sqrt{13}} \\ \\ =\frac{4}{\sqrt{377}} \end{gathered}[/tex]

Step 5

Take the arc cos of both-side.

[tex]\theta=cos^{-1}(0.20601)[/tex][tex]\theta=78.1\degree[/tex]

ANSWER

θ = 78. 1°

5) A ball is dropped from a height of 400 feet. Each time it hits the ground, it rebounds 75% of the distance it has fallen. How far will the ball travel before coming to rest?

Answers

Initial height: 400 m

Each time it hits the ground, it rebounds 75% the distance it has fallen. Let us say this distance is d, then the new height is:

[tex]\begin{gathered} h=75\text{\% of }d=\frac{75}{100}\cdot d \\ \Rightarrow h=\frac{3}{4}d \end{gathered}[/tex]

If the initial height is 400 m, then the subsequent heights are given by the recurrence equation:

[tex]\begin{gathered} h_0=400 \\ h_n=(\frac{3}{4})^n\cdot h_0 \\ \Rightarrow h_n=400\cdot(\frac{3}{4})^n \end{gathered}[/tex]

And the total distance traveled D is:

[tex]\begin{gathered} D=h_0+2\cdot\sum ^{\infty}_{n\mathop=1}\lbrack(\frac{3}{4})^n\cdot h_0\rbrack \\ \Rightarrow D=400+800\cdot\sum ^{\infty}_{n\mathop{=}1}(\frac{3}{4})^n \end{gathered}[/tex]

Now, let us analyze the sum term:

[tex]\sum ^{\infty}_{n\mathop{=}1}(\frac{3}{4})^n=\frac{3}{4}+(\frac{3}{4}_{})^2+(\frac{3}{4})^3+\cdots_{}[/tex]

From the infinite geometric sequence:

[tex]\begin{gathered} \sum ^{\infty}_{n\mathop=0}r^n=\frac{1}{1-r} \\ \Rightarrow\sum ^{\infty}_{n\mathop{=}1}r^n=\frac{1}{1-r}-1 \end{gathered}[/tex]

Where r < 1. From our problem, r = 3/4 < 1, then:

[tex]\begin{gathered} \sum ^{\infty}_{n\mathop{=}1}(\frac{3}{4})^n=\frac{1}{1-\frac{3}{4}}-1=\frac{1}{\frac{1}{4}}-1=4-1 \\ \Rightarrow\sum ^{\infty}_{n\mathop{=}1}(\frac{3}{4})^n=3 \end{gathered}[/tex]

Finally, using this result:

[tex]D=400+800\cdot3=400+2400=2800[/tex]
